很多新手用戶一樣,在選擇Linux
創(chuàng)新互聯(lián)公司公司2013年成立,是專業(yè)互聯(lián)網(wǎng)技術(shù)服務(wù)公司,擁有項(xiàng)目成都網(wǎng)站建設(shè)、成都網(wǎng)站制作網(wǎng)站策劃,項(xiàng)目實(shí)施與項(xiàng)目整合能力。我們以讓每一個(gè)夢想脫穎而出為使命,1280元豐縣做網(wǎng)站,已為上家服務(wù),為豐縣各地企業(yè)和個(gè)人服務(wù),聯(lián)系電話:18982081108
VPS主機(jī)商的時(shí)候會(huì)大概看看這款機(jī)器是否有人在使用而且大概的口碑和性價(jià)比如何,然后大概對(duì)比CPU核心、內(nèi)存、硬盤以及流量在同等認(rèn)識(shí)的商家中是否有一定的性價(jià)比優(yōu)勢。雖然經(jīng)常告訴自己一分錢一分貨,但是有些時(shí)候還是偏向于盡量希望馬兒好也要馬兒少吃草的產(chǎn)品。
大部分用戶并不能做到各種VPS配置信息以及商家、線路的各種精通,就好比我們購買電腦一樣,一些硬件配置我們可能只會(huì)知道大概,具體是否兼容以及是否適合我們,我們可能從基本的配置看不到,大部分還是直接用戶的體驗(yàn),尤其是VPS主機(jī)無論用來建站還是項(xiàng)目需要,他人使用過的測評(píng)信息并不能代表也適合我們,大概范圍圈定之后的自我測試是必須的。
稍微深究一些關(guān)于Linux
VPS主機(jī)的配置信息,不能僅僅就看基本的內(nèi)存、硬盤和流量,其實(shí)玩的深的網(wǎng)友甚至連帶硬件信息都會(huì)去查看對(duì)比,這屬于粉絲愛好者了,我們基本上只要玩?zhèn)€大概體驗(yàn)就可以了。在這篇文章中,老左也學(xué)著高端一點(diǎn),把我看到的一些網(wǎng)友有用到查看VPS/服務(wù)器環(huán)境硬件信息命令記錄下來,以后說不定在購買VPS、服務(wù)器的時(shí)候還可以裝專業(yè)人士。
第一、CPU參數(shù)信息
cat /proc/cpuinfo
第二、Free命令查看內(nèi)存
free -m
這里我們可以看到當(dāng)前VPS主機(jī)512MB內(nèi)存,附帶64MB Swap存儲(chǔ)。
第三、df命令查看硬盤
df -h
這個(gè)要對(duì)照我們購買VPS、服務(wù)器的時(shí)候商家給予的配置信息,有些朋友說購買的30GB,為什么看到的是10GB,還有20GB去哪里了呢?還有的是掛載盤需要我們單獨(dú)掛載才可以出來,用fdisk -l就可以看到還有20GB沒有掛載,在這臺(tái)測試機(jī)中直接在一個(gè)盤里沒有 掛載盤 。
第四、Inxi查看硬件信息
inxi -Fx
這個(gè)Inxi工具我也第一次用到過,看到介紹很強(qiáng)大,可以查看所有的服務(wù)器硬件信息,一般默認(rèn)發(fā)行版本中是沒有安裝的,這里我在Debian環(huán)境中自己安裝的。
安裝Inxi For Debian/Ubuntu
echo 'deb trusty main' /etc/apt/sources.list.d/unit193-inxi.list
apt-get update
apt-get install inxi
這里在安裝后才可以執(zhí)行上面的命令。
基本的硬件信息都可以在返回結(jié)果中看到,以后有時(shí)間單獨(dú)把inxi工具玩一遍。今天先 簡單的知道有這個(gè)東西,因?yàn)槲抑耙矝]玩過這個(gè)。
第五、lshw
lshw -short
lshw也是一個(gè)通用工具,可以查看當(dāng)前服務(wù)器CPU、內(nèi)存、磁盤等詳細(xì)信息。默認(rèn)環(huán)境如果沒有安裝的話,我們可以通過執(zhí)行命令安裝。
apt-get install lshw lshw
第六、dmidecode
這個(gè)命令老左有在" 利用dmidecode命令查看Linux服務(wù)器硬件信息7個(gè)技巧 "文章中詳細(xì)的記錄了幾個(gè)常用的腳本方法,也是用來查看硬件信息的。
比如主板、內(nèi)存、內(nèi)存條數(shù)量都可以通過命令看到。
第七、lscpu
lscpu
通過lscpu命令可以看到CPU和處理單元的信息。
總結(jié),以上7個(gè)命令算是我們在購買和測評(píng)VPS、服務(wù)器信息的時(shí)候有可能用到的,對(duì)于一般用戶跟老左一樣看個(gè)大概就可以了,如果需要知道深入的細(xì)節(jié)還是需要詳細(xì)一些對(duì)比的,還有l(wèi)spci、hdparm兩個(gè)也是有常用的。
Linux中du命令參數(shù)的用法
du是Linux下系統(tǒng)命令,統(tǒng)計(jì)目錄(或文件)所占磁盤空間的大小。那么du有什么參數(shù)呢?這些參數(shù)的用法是什么,下面一起來看看吧!
Du(Disk Usage)命令功能說明:統(tǒng)計(jì)目錄(或文件)所占磁盤空間的大小。
語法:du [-abcDhHklmsSx] [-L 符號(hào)連接][-X 文件][--block-size][--exclude=目錄或文件] [--max-depth=目錄層數(shù)][--help][--version][目錄或文件]
常用參數(shù):
-a或-all 為每個(gè)指定文件顯示磁盤使用情況,或者為目錄中每個(gè)文件顯示各自磁盤使用情況。
-b或-bytes 顯示目錄或文件大小時(shí),以byte為單位。
-c或–total 除了顯示目錄或文件的大小外,同時(shí)也顯示所有目錄或文件的總和。
-D或–dereference-args 顯示指定符號(hào)連接的源文件大小。
-h或–human-readable 以K,M,G為單位,提高信息的可讀性。
-H或–si 與-h參數(shù)相同,但是K,M,G是以1000為換算單位,而不是以1024為換算單位。
-k或–kilobytes 以1024 bytes為單位。
-l或–count-links 重復(fù)計(jì)算硬件連接的文件。
-L符號(hào)連接或–dereference符號(hào)連接 顯示選項(xiàng)中所指定符號(hào)連接的源文件大小。
-m或–megabytes 以1MB為單位。
-s或–summarize 僅顯示總計(jì),即當(dāng)前目錄的大小。
-S或–separate-dirs 顯示每個(gè)目錄的大小時(shí),并不含其子目錄的大小。
-x或–one-file-xystem 以一開始處理時(shí)的文件系統(tǒng)為準(zhǔn),若遇上其它不同的文件系統(tǒng)目錄則略過。
-X文件或–exclude-from=文件 在文件指定目錄或文件。
–exclude=目錄或文件 略過指定的目錄或文件。
–max-depth=目錄層數(shù) 超過指定層數(shù)的目錄后,予以忽略。
–help 顯示幫助。
–version 顯示版本信息。
Linux中的du命令使用示例:
1 要顯示一個(gè)目錄樹及其每個(gè)子樹的磁盤使用情況
du /home/linux
這在/home/linux目錄及其每個(gè)子目錄中顯示了磁盤塊數(shù)。
2 要通過以1024字節(jié)為單位顯示一個(gè)目錄樹及其每個(gè)子樹的磁盤使用情況
du -k /home/linux
這在/home/linux目錄及其每個(gè)子目錄中顯示了 1024 字節(jié)磁盤塊數(shù)。
3 以MB為單位顯示一個(gè)目錄樹及其每個(gè)子樹的.磁盤使用情況
du -m /home/linux
這在/home/linux目錄及其每個(gè)子目錄中顯示了 MB 磁盤塊數(shù)。
4 以GB為單位顯示一個(gè)目錄樹及其每個(gè)子樹的磁盤使用情況
du -g /home/linux
這在/home/linux目錄及其每個(gè)子目錄中顯示了 GB 磁盤塊數(shù)。
5查看當(dāng)前目錄下所有目錄以及子目錄的大小:
du -h .
“.”代表當(dāng)前目錄下。也可以換成一個(gè)明確的路徑
-h表示用K、M、G的人性化形式顯示
6查看當(dāng)前目錄下user目錄的大小,并不想看其他目錄以及其子目錄:
du -sh user
-s表示總結(jié)的意思,即只列出一個(gè)總結(jié)的值
du -h –max-depth=0 user
–max-depth=n表示只深入到第n層目錄,此處設(shè)置為0,即表示不深入到子目錄。
7列出user目錄及其子目錄下所有目錄和文件的大小:
du -ah user
-a表示包括目錄和文件
8列出當(dāng)前目錄中的目錄名不包括xyz字符串的目錄的大小:
du -h –exclude=’*xyz*’
9想在一個(gè)屏幕下列出更多的關(guān)于user目錄及子目錄大小的信息:
du -0h user
-0(杠零)表示每列出一個(gè)目錄的信息,不換行,而是直接輸出下一個(gè)目錄的信息。
10只顯示一個(gè)目錄樹的全部磁盤使用情況
du -s /home/linux
;
一、AIX操作系統(tǒng)
1. 查詢CPU信息
AIX的硬件信息可以通過prtconf命令看到。
1. 1 查看邏輯CPU個(gè)數(shù)
#pmcycles -m
CPU 0 runs at 4204 MHz
CPU 1 runs at 4204 MHz
CPU 2 runs at 4204 MHz
CPU 3 runs at 4204 MHz
CPU 4 runs at 4204 MHz
CPU 5 runs at 4204 MHz
CPU 6 runs at 4204 MHz
CPU 7 runs at 4204 MHz
上面描述有8個(gè)CPU,CPU的主頻為4.2G赫茲
1.2 查看物理CPU個(gè)數(shù)
#prtconf|grep Processors
Number Of Processors: 4
1.3 確定CPU是幾核
用邏輯CPU除以物理CPU就是核數(shù)。
1.4 查看單個(gè)CPU的詳細(xì)信息
#lsattr -E -l proc0
2. 查詢內(nèi)存信息
2.1 # lsdev -Cc memory
查看配置的物理內(nèi)存設(shè)備,下面為其輸出示例:
L2cache0 Available L2 Cache
mem0 Available Memory
# lsattr -El mem0
輸出類似如下所示:
goodsize 7936 Amount of usable physical memory in Mbytes False
size 7936 Total amount of physical memory in Mbytes False
此例說明機(jī)器的物理內(nèi)存為5888MB。如果前面lsdev的輸出中有設(shè)備名 mem1,則使用同樣的命令查看其對(duì)應(yīng)的大小并依此類推。
2.2 # bootinfo -r
8126464
此例說明機(jī)器的物理內(nèi)存為8126464kB。
2.3 # prtconf
輸出類似下面所示:
Memory Size: 7936 MB
本命令會(huì)打出當(dāng)前主機(jī)的詳細(xì)配置信息,輸出中有Memory Size屬性,指示其當(dāng)前物理內(nèi)存大小
2.4 # svmon -G
輸出類似下面所示:
size inuse free pin virtual
memory 2031616 1474504 557112 210251 440972
pg space 131072 1555
work pers clnt
pin 210251 0 0
in use 440972 0 1033532
PageSize PoolSize inuse pgsp pin virtual
s 4 KB - 1426984 1555 187531 393452
m 64 KB - 2970 0 1420 2970
其中:size表示真實(shí)的物理內(nèi)存的大小,單位是4k.因此當(dāng)前物理內(nèi)存大小為4k*2031616=8126464kB
二、Linux操作系統(tǒng)
1. 查詢CPU信息
Linux下的CPU信息全部都在/proc/cpuinfo這個(gè)文件中,可以直接打開看。
1.1 查看物理CPU的個(gè)數(shù)
#cat /proc/cpuinfo |grep "physical id"|sort |uniq|wc -l
1.2 查看邏輯CPU的個(gè)數(shù)
#cat /proc/cpuinfo |grep "processor"|wc -l
1.3 查看CPU是幾核
#cat /proc/cpuinfo |grep "cores"|uniq
1.4 查看CPU的主頻
#cat /proc/cpuinfo |grep MHz|uniq
2. 查詢內(nèi)存信息
#free -m
今日分享開始啦,請大家多多指教~
linux 系統(tǒng)中采用了多用戶的管理方式使用系統(tǒng)
默認(rèn)用戶是root,有最高的權(quán)限。(在終端顯示為 #)
普通用戶為:$
在linux系統(tǒng)中沒有盤符的概念,以樹的形式管理文件
整個(gè)系統(tǒng)的根文件為 /
# 目錄結(jié)構(gòu)
linux系統(tǒng)中命令的使用
在使用linux系統(tǒng)命令的時(shí)候,嚴(yán)格區(qū)分大小寫
使用命令的語法: 命令 [-選項(xiàng)] 參數(shù)
clear 清屏
1.ls命令
ls 顯示文件和目錄列表(list)
常用參數(shù):
-l (long) 長格式顯示文件和目錄信息
-a (all) 顯示所有文件和目錄(包含隱藏文件和目錄)
-R 遞歸顯示指定目錄下的文件清單,即會(huì)顯示指定目錄分支內(nèi)各子目錄中的文件清單。
ls -R ,會(huì)遞歸顯示目錄下的文件。
查看指定目錄下的文件
ls /(指定目錄) 例如:ls /etc
查看文件和目錄的組合使用命令
例如 ls -la 指定目錄 查看目錄下所有文件并且長格式展示
2. cd 命令
cd 切換的目錄名
pwd 顯示當(dāng)前所在目錄
cd /root 回家目錄 或者 cd ~ 或者 cd 快速回家
3.常用操作文件命令
4.ls -l 長格式說明
5.網(wǎng)絡(luò)相關(guān)命令
ip addr 查看當(dāng)前服務(wù)器地址
簡寫: ip a
ping ip地址 測試網(wǎng)絡(luò)連通性
會(huì)一直ping 。Ctrl+c 結(jié)束
6.壓縮相關(guān)命令
tar 命令
-c 建立一個(gè)壓縮文件的參數(shù)指令(create) 打包 .tar
-x 解開一個(gè)壓縮文件的參數(shù)指令(extract)解壓
-z 是否要用 gzip 壓縮 壓縮 .tar.gz
-v 壓縮過程中顯示文件(日志)
-f 指定打包名字,f后緊跟名字(必有)
例如: tar -zcvf linux.tar.gz aa.txt bb.txt
tar -zxvf linux.tar.gz
7.centos獨(dú)有 服務(wù)命令
systemctl
8.進(jìn)程相關(guān)
ps 查詢當(dāng)前控制臺(tái)上運(yùn)行的進(jìn)程
動(dòng)態(tài)顯示進(jìn)程 top
殺死進(jìn)程 kill
9.vi 命令
vi /vim 是linux最常用的文本編輯器,功能非常強(qiáng)大。
vi 有三種模式 :
常用命令
10.軟件相關(guān)的命令
rpm 命令 需要有rmp 的安裝包
rpm -ivh gcc-c+ 4.4.7-3.e16.x86_64.rpm
yum命令 [好用,自動(dòng)檢測依賴下載]
使用yum命令必須連接外部網(wǎng)絡(luò)。
11.用戶和組相關(guān)命令
1.查看當(dāng)前用戶:whoami
查看登錄用戶:who
退出用戶 exit
添加、刪除組賬號(hào):groupadd、groupdel
添加用戶賬號(hào):useradd
設(shè)置用戶名密碼:passwd [用戶名]
su 切換用戶
12.權(quán)限相關(guān)命令
linux 文件有三種權(quán)限,r讀,w寫,x執(zhí)行;r=4,w=2,x=1
chmod
今日份分享已結(jié)束,請大家多多包涵和指點(diǎn)!
如何獲取?
轉(zhuǎn)發(fā)分享此文,后臺(tái)私信我:“1”即可獲取。(注:轉(zhuǎn)發(fā)分享,感謝大家)
當(dāng)前文章:linux查詢命令參數(shù),linux常用命令查詢
鏈接地址:http://m.kartarina.com/article6/hdohog.html
成都網(wǎng)站建設(shè)公司_創(chuàng)新互聯(lián),為您提供移動(dòng)網(wǎng)站建設(shè)、電子商務(wù)、外貿(mào)網(wǎng)站建設(shè)、關(guān)鍵詞優(yōu)化、網(wǎng)站維護(hù)、企業(yè)建站
聲明:本網(wǎng)站發(fā)布的內(nèi)容(圖片、視頻和文字)以用戶投稿、用戶轉(zhuǎn)載內(nèi)容為主,如果涉及侵權(quán)請盡快告知,我們將會(huì)在第一時(shí)間刪除。文章觀點(diǎn)不代表本網(wǎng)站立場,如需處理請聯(lián)系客服。電話:028-86922220;郵箱:631063699@qq.com。內(nèi)容未經(jīng)允許不得轉(zhuǎn)載,或轉(zhuǎn)載時(shí)需注明來源: 創(chuàng)新互聯(lián)